Post-Soviet Eurasia: ethno-cultural specificity of
social and political processes. The Annual of the
Center for Regional and Transborder Studies (the
former Center for Eurasian Studies). Ed. by S.
Golunov. . Volgograd, "Print" Publishing House, 2001,
147 p. 5 papers/abstracts are in English, 8 . in
Russian. ISBN 5-94424-005-9
The volume opens the series of the annual
publications of the Center for Regional and
Transborder Studies . a research unite within
Volgograd State University re-organized in 2001 from
the Center for Eurasian Studies. This annual
represents the papers devoted to analysis of social
and political processes with ethno-cultural
peculiarities within the Eurasian (Post-Soviet)
space.
